The cheapest way to get from Stroud to Surbiton is to bus which costs £21 - £50 and takes 3h 33m.
The fastest way to get from Stroud to Surbiton is to drive which takes 1h 59m and costs £25 - £40.
No, there is no direct bus from Stroud to Surbiton. However, there are services departing from Merrywalks and arriving at Surbiton Health Centre via Heathrow Central Bus Station and Cromwell Road Bus Station.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 3h 33m.
The distance between Stroud and Surbiton is 108 miles. The road distance is 103.1 miles.
The best way to get from Stroud to Surbiton without a car is to bus which takes 3h 33m and costs £21 - £50.
It takes approximately 3h 33m to get from Stroud to Surbiton, including transfers.
Stroud to Surbiton bus services, operated by National Express, depart from Merrywalks station.
The best way to get from Stroud to Surbiton is to bus which takes 3h 33m and costs £21 - £50. Alternatively, you can train, which costs £55 - £130 and takes 3h 38m.
Stroud to Surbiton bus services, operated by National Express, arrive at Heathrow Central Bus Station.
Yes, the driving distance between Stroud to Surbiton is 103 miles. It takes approximately 1h 59m to drive from Stroud to Surbiton.
